WUNSCH MEDICINAL ATCMIZER Filed June 9, 1947 Wm M Patented Sept. 21, 1948 STAT 135 PATENT OFFICE The inventionrelates' broadly to the art of medioators, and more particularly to a medicine atomizer which is preferably in the formpf a glass prescription bottle adapted to contain the medicament, which bottle preferably includes a relatively large screw cap mouth portion at the Fig. 3, is a diagrammatic view on a smaller scale than Figs. 1 and 2 illustrating the operation of top adapted, When opened, to be placed in the mouth of the person using it, and a relatively small screw cap side opening for the admission of air located a substantial distance from the mouth portion, which air opening, when the screw cap is removed,and upon inhalationlby the user, allows air to enter the atomizer and pass over the surface of themedicament into'the mouthof the user, carrying with'it' a portion of such medicament in atomized or vapor form.
The atomizer may be very economically manufactured, is of a simple construction, and requires no mechanical parts or devices to become worn or defective, and may be produced so cheaply that it may be thrown away when the medicament with which it is initially provided is exhausted, or, if desired, it may be readily cleansed, refilled and used repeatedly.
The atomizer may be used with any form of medicament for health purposes or for the treatment of diseases, and is of such construction that it may be easily and thoroughly cleansed. While the device is primarily intended for use as a simple inhalator, in which case'no mechanical attachment is required, and the atomizer may be made in convenient sizes to be carried in the pocket or pocketbook of the user, it may, under some circumstances, be made of large size for use with a mechanical device such as an air conditioning unit, in which case the air may be passed through the atomizer either by the use of vacuum applied at the mouth or by the application of air pressure at the side opening. However, the atomizer is normally intended for use without any mechanical attachments whatever, and, as previously pointed out, one of its, primary advantages resides in its simplicity and in the lack of any mechanical parts or devices to become worn or defective.

As shown, the atomizer comprises a bottle l0 preferably of glass or of any material capable of holding liquid conveniently. The bottle may be of the two ounce prescription bottle type. The bottle is provided with a mouth portion I l which, when the deviceis used as an atomizer, isadapted to be inserted in the mouth of the user. As shown, the mouth. portion isexternally screw threaded at l2 and may be provided with a suitable screw cap, I3 to retain the medicament and vapors within the bottle. I
At one side of the bottle, and preferably near the bottom so as to be substantiallyremoved from the mouth portion, there is provided a nipple l4 having a passage 15 therethrough through which air may be drawn into the bottle upon inhalation by the user. The nipple is preferably externally screw threaded and may be provided with a tight fitting screw cap [6.
The bottle l0 may be filled to any suitable level with the desired medicament, but preferably the level should be between the levels indicated by the dotted lines A and B. In filling the bottle the side screw cap it will, of course, be initially applied, and when the bottle has been filled to the proper level mouth cap [3 will then be applied and the bottle may be used as an ordinary shipping or storage container. The cost of the bottle is not materially greater than that of the ordinary prescription bottle. The bottle should not be filled substantially above the line A as if it is completely filled it cannot be used as an inhalator until a portion of the liquid has been drawn off,

When the device is to be used as an inhalator the cap I3 is removed and the mouth portion H of the atomizer is placed in the mouth of the user and the device tilted so that the nipple I4 is upward. The cap [6 is removed and upon inhalation air will be drawn inwardly through the air passage 15 of the nipple and will pass lengthwise over the surface of the liquid, thus gathering substantial portions of the medicament in atomized or vapor form. It will be noted that owing to the location of the nipple [4 near the bottom of the bottle the air passes for a relatively long distance over the surface of the medicament, and thus may become completely impregnated with the medicament. this being one of the imconveniently until the original supply of medicament has been exhausted.
After each use of the device as an inhalator the caps l6 and I? are replaced and the bottle m may be stored for further use until the medicament is exhausted. The bottle may then either be thrown away or may be cleansed and refilled any number of times for further usage.
